Zagreb's Lower Town is compact, but Zagreb Fair, Arena Zagreb, university faculties and citywide partner venues are distributed. Base the stay on the hardest fixed start and treat the centre as an intentional off-hours block.

Age guidance and language vary by production. The opening ceremony is invitation-only even when the paired performance is public.
